940T sometimes fouls the plugs 900

Have a 940T with about 95K on the engine. Twice in the last month the car has failed to start when it was cold. (Also happened once last spring.) Both times I removed the plugs and found them gas fouled. Dried them out, cleaned them up, and put them back in. Car starts right up and everythings seems fine. Have had a couple occasions when the car would start and run real bad, like it was not firing on all 4 cylinders or running real rich. But, if driven a little, the engine would suddenly clear up and run just fine.

I am not getting any problem codes from the OBD. The air filter is new. Checked the O2 sensor, and am getting voltage varying between .3 to 1.0 volts just like you are supposed to get. To measure the O2 voltage I had to disconnect the sensor. The OBD noticed the O2 dropping out and sent me the proper code. So, I know the computer is seeing the O2 sensor. Ignition parts are all new within the last year. I put in new plugs at one point to see if this would help. But it did not. Thermostat is recently new and seems to be working fine as the engine temp. gauge is steady at roughly vertical when the engine is warmed up.

I am stumped on this one. If it were a carborator engine, I would know what to do. (Screw driver down the carb. throat to hold the choke plate open. Crank until the engine belches a ball of fire. Then the engine starts and runs fine.) Normally the car runs and drives fine. If this were not the case, I may suspect the air mass meter.

Being an inconsistent problem, it is difficult to trouble shoot. Making matters worse, it is my wife's car. It has stranded her twice. This is not a good image for a Volvo owner.

Any thoughts on this problem are greatly appreciated.
